MI Choice Waiver

your care, your choice, your life.

The MI Choice Waiver Program provides vulnerable adults with access to home-and-community-based programs and services to allow them to thrive in their own homes. At no cost, the MI Choice Waiver Program gives qualifying adults and adults with disabilities a choice over their care.

Inside The Senior Alliance: Episode 30

In the latest episode of the Inside The Senior Alliance podcast, our host and CEO, Jason Maciejewski, continues his conversation with Amy Gotwals, Chief, Public Policy and External Affairs of USAging.

Jason and Amy discuss the entirety of the Older Americans Act, why the Federal Government decided to create it, and how each section of the Act, or Titles, regulates how the Federal, State, and local governments and agencies operate and get funded.

You can also learn about the upcoming reauthorization of the Act and how to get involved in advocating for seniors in your own community.
